Deep Fry Temperature Guide — Optimal Oil Temp for Any Food

Find the ideal frying oil temperature for any food — from french fries to chicken to donuts.

⚠️ Deep Fry Safety: Never leave hot oil unattended. Keep a lid or fire blanket nearby — never use water on a grease fire. Use a thermometer to maintain correct temperature. Overheated oil past its smoke point can ignite.
Food Oil Temp (°F) Oil Temp (°C)
Chicken pieces (bone-in) 325–350°F 163–177°C
Chicken wings 350–375°F 177–191°C
Fish fillets 350–375°F 177–191°C
Shrimp 350–375°F 177–191°C
French fries (thin) 325–350°F 163–177°C
Steak fries 325°F 163°C
Onion rings 365–375°F 185–191°C
Donuts 350–375°F 177–191°C
Whole turkey 325–350°F 163–177°C

Frequently Asked Questions

What oil temperature is best for deep frying?
Most deep frying works best between 325°F and 375°F (163–191°C). The exact temperature depends on the food: delicate items like fish fry best at 350°F, while breaded items tolerate 375°F. Use a thermometer — guessing leads to soggy or burnt results.
Why did my fried food come out greasy?
Greasy food is almost always caused by oil that wasn't hot enough. When oil temperature is too low, food absorbs oil instead of creating a crispy barrier. Maintain temperature between batches by not adding too much food at once.
What's the best oil for deep frying?
Choose oils with high smoke points: refined avocado oil (520°F), peanut oil (450°F), or refined vegetable/canola oil (400°F). Avoid olive oil, butter, or unrefined oils — they burn at frying temperatures.
How do I know when deep fry oil is ready without a thermometer?
Drop a small piece of bread or a wooden chopstick into the oil. If it sizzles immediately and rises to the surface, oil is around 350–365°F. If nothing happens, it's not hot enough. If it smokes immediately, it's too hot.
